Mills’ ________________ theory stresses the reasonable person standard and providing the greatest good for the greatest number

.
Social Studies
1 answer:
Liula [17]2 years ago
3 0

Answer:

Utilitarianism

Explanation:

In simple words, Utilitarianism relates to the philosophical philosophy that promotes acts that encourage happiness or satisfaction and rejects behavior that inflict misfortune or hurt. A utilitarian theory would seek for the improvement of humanity as a whole whether it were geared at making individual, financial or political judgments.

Cory knows that the capital of vermont is montpelier. this is an example of _____ memory.
gizmo_the_mogwai [7]
The correct answer is semantic memory.

Semantic Memory refers to a part of long haul memory that processes thoughts and ideas that are not drawn from individual experience. Semantic memory incorporates things that are regular information, for example, the names of colors, the sounds of letters, the capitals of nations and other fundamental facts obtained over a lifetime.
